Transponder car keys

Transponder keys for cars are an excellent option to safeguard your car from theft. They function by sending an ID code from the antenna ring to the car's computer. The security light will go on when the key is in sync with the computer's memory. To obtain a new key, go to an locksmith or purchase one through a transponder car key service.

Transponder keys include an electronic microchip inside. This microchip contains a radio frequency that is transmitted by an antenna ring located near the ignition switch. The radio frequency signal transmitted by the antenna ring then received by the chip in the key. When the car receives the signal it will know that it is the owner of the car and it won't start without it. It is not possible for thieves to steal or to steal a car without the transponder.

While transponder keys are great for anti-theft solutions, they do have some drawbacks. They can be damaged by heat or drops and may require more complex repairs. The basic Tibbe code is comprised of eight numbers that represent the angle of the cut in the blank of a key. The first number is the smallest, while the fourth is the biggest. The cut that is number one never touches the surface of the key, and the fourth cut is nearly in line with the side rib of the key.

The Tibbe principal design has been around for more than 25 years. It was first introduced on Jaguar cars during the Ford period. The Tibbe Key was invented in the hope of providing more security than a blade key. However it turned out to be an evolution-dead end. While it works great in door locks, it is important to be cautious when using it in an ignition lock. The ignition lock has a different resistance than door locks. The decoder/pick may become stuck in the lock permanently.

Laser cut car keys

Laser-cut car keys are not the usual keys. Laser-cut keys look more fancy than they actually are. They differ from ordinary keys. They are equipped with a transponder specific to your vehicle. The transponder must be used to unlock the doors and start the engine. If you lock your keys outside of your car in the car, the key won't be able to begin the engine but it will be able to unlock it.

Laser cut keys for cars were first released in the late 1990s and became widespread in luxury automobiles. They are thicker and heavier than regular key blanks , and have a groove engraved into the surface so that they can fit into locks that are either side. Some models have an electronic remote which allows you to open the vehicle.

The key is more expensive than a standard key. It's also more secure as it has a built-in transponder chip that sends signals to the vehicle. The cost of a standard replacement chip is around $160. Laser cut keys have larger shanks with fewer serrated edges.
